VANCOUVER, British Columbia, Feb. 07, 2018 (GLOBE NEWSWIRE) -- Chakana Copper Corp. (TSX-V:PERU) (the “Company” or “Chakana”), is pleased to provide a general exploration update and announce assays from an additional six holes at its Soledad copper-gold-silver project in central Peru, optioned from Condor Resources Inc. The Soledad project (the “Project”) is located 35 km south of the Pierina mine in the prolific Miocene metallogenic belt of Peru. These results are a successful continuation of the drilling program that was initiated August 16, 2017, with the results of the first ten drill holes released previously (see: www.chakanacopper.com).
“The latest results are consistent with the earlier results in confirming the high-grade nature of the mineralization in the first of nine mineralized breccia pipes to be drilled by the company,” said President and CEO David Kelley. “We continue to see strong mineralization in the matrix of the breccia (see Figure 1). In addition to the nine confirmed pipes, there are numerous other occurrences of strongly altered andesite with sheeted quartz-sericite-sulfide veining, indicating the possible presence of blind pipes. These will be tested in our drill program throughout the year.”

* Cu_eq and Au_eq values were calculated using copper, gold, and silver. Metal prices utilized for the calculations are Cu – US$2.90/lb, Au – US$1,300/oz, and Ag – US$17/oz. No adjustments were made for recovery as the project is an early stage exploration project and metallurgical data to allow for estimation of recoveries are not yet available. The formulas utilized to calculate equivalent values are Cu_eq (%) = Cu% + (Au g/t * 0.6556) + (Ag g/t * 0.00857) and Au_eq (g/t) = Au g/t + (Cu% * 1.5296) + (Ag g/t * 0.01307). Assays for zinc and lead are not used in the metal equivalent calculations. The true widths of the mineralized intervals reported in this release are difficult to ascertain and additional drilling will be required to constrain the geometry of the mineralized zones.
The focus of the drilling program is to determine the economic potential of several quartz-tourmaline-sulfide breccia pipes that crop out at surface. Phase 1 of the program is ongoing for a total of 9,191m drilled to date of an original planned program of 16,660m. Phase 1 is directed toward pipes #1 and #5 (Bx #1 and Bx #5). Phase 2 is an expanded drill program proposed under a Semi-detailed environmental impact assessment permit (EIA-SD) that was submitted for review to the Ministry of Energy and Mines on December 29, 2017. Phase 2 will allow for additional step-out drilling and testing a number of other pipes and targets identified on the Project.
The pipes form a cluster within 4 km2 and are spaced between 176m to 625m apart with vertical relief between the pipes of over 500m. Based on detailed mapping, Bx #1 has a surface diameter of approximately 40m and Bx #5 of approximately 50m. Mineralization is open at depth in both pipes based on previous drilling. Drilling is designed to determine the geometry (volume) of the breccia hosted mineralization and the grade. Tourmaline breccia pipes can have diameters that increase at depth, and often have higher grades at the margin of the pipe where permeability of the breccia is highest. Drilling at the Project is designed to test this from surface to 400m depth based on: 1) drilling from a central platform at various azimuths and dip angles to penetrate the margin of the breccia throughout its vertical extent; and 2) from platforms outside the pipe to drill across the breccia body. The six holes being reported were drilled from a central platform. Mineralized intercepts will vary in length due to the shape of the breccia body and the orientation of the drill hole (see Figure 2). For example, shallow holes drilled near the perimeter of the pipe may have shorter intercepts compared to steeper holes. Nonetheless, all holes that intersect mineralized breccia are important for constraining the overall shape and grade of the breccia body. Once a sufficient number of intercepts are obtained and modelled, the overall geometry of the breccia body and the grade profile will become apparent.
Sampling and Analytical Procedures
Chakana follows rigorous sampling and analytical protocols that meet industry standards. Samples for assay are stored in a secured area until transport in batches to the ALS facility in Callao, Lima, Peru. Samples are processed under the control of ALS with the samples including certified reference materials, a coarse and finely-crushed blank and duplicates samples. All samples are analyzed using the ME-MS41 procedure in order to obtain a comprehensive multi-element overview of the geochemistry. Gold is analyzed by ME-MS41 (not considered reliable), AA24 (higher precision) and GRA22 when values exceed 10 g/t. Over limit silver, copper, lead and zinc is analyzed using the OG-46 procedures.
